  2. Of all the many gifted lyricists to write for the American musical theater in the 1920s and '30s, Lorenz Hart was perhaps the most poetic. A deeply troubled man, Hart was wrapped with anxiety over both his personal life and the rigors and demands of Broadway, but his work with composer Richard Rodgers stands among the very best in the Great American Songbook.

  5. Lorenz Hart (1895–1943) Lyricist. Journalism 1914–16. Hart was one of the towering figures of the American musical theater in the early twentieth century. His collaborations with composer Richard Rodgers (Columbia College 1919–21) produced dozens of classic songs such as “Manhattan,” “Blue Moon,” and “The Lady Is a Tramp” from ...
